Abstract
The utility model discloses a kind of roof waterproof devices with Auto-drainage effect, including apparatus main body, clinker tile layer and ceramic cleat, cleat, the upper end of apparatus main body is fixedly connected with clinker tile layer, and the right end of clinker tile layer is in " arc " shape, clinker tile layer is fixedly connected with ceramic cleat, cleat above upper end, and the right side edge of ceramic cleat, cleat is parallel with the right side of apparatus main body and clinker tile layer to just, isolation board being fixedly connected on the left of the upper end of clinker tile layer.This kind has the roof waterproof device of Auto-drainage effect, anti-mildew film is internally provided with due to rapid divergence layer, and since anti-mildew film is fixedly connected on by way of viscose glue in rapid divergence layer, moisture-proof, the anti-mildew function having due to anti-mildew film, this equipment is allow to resist going mouldy of being generated by rainwater, the use quality for improving this equipment solves the deficiency that previous roof waterproof device does not have moisture-proof, anti-mildew effect.
